WE BELIEVE IN:
The eternal existence and unity of the Father, Son, and Holy Spirit in the Godhead.
The divine inspiration of the Holy Scriptures as originally given, and their authority in all matters of faith and conduct.
The universal sinfulness and consequent guilt of the human race, rendering mankind subject to the just judgment of God.
The Incarnation of the Son of God, who was born of the Virgin Mary by the Holy Spirit, lived a sinless life, and by His substitutionary death on the cross and bodily resurrection made atonement for all mankind. By personal faith in Him as Redeemer, a sinner is freely justified.
The person of the Holy Spirit, whose work of regeneration, anointing, and sanctification results in the presentation of Christ in the believer. This is manifested by holiness of life and a deep concern for the salvation of others.
The dedication of children, the baptism of believers, and the observance of the Lord's Supper. The gifts of the Spirit should be exercised in a spiritual and disciplined church, with signs and wonders following the preaching of the Word rather than replacing it. We must be careful not to follow every trend that claims to be “what the Holy Spirit is saying” but instead seek to test and weigh all things.
The personal return of the Lord Jesus Christ, the gathering of His Church to Him, a continued covenant with Israel, and a literal millennium following His return to the earth.
The resurrection of the dead and the final judgment, determining the future punishment of the wicked and the blessedness of the righteous.
The Church as a place of restoration, where Christians—hurt or damaged by trends or erroneous teachings—can come to be built up and edified through the ministry of the saints (Ephesians 4:11-16).
